Can Cognitive Impairment Arise Devoid of Dementia?

Bottom Line: Indeed, cognitive impairment can undoubtedly happen without the need of dementia. Delicate cognitive impairment (MCI) represents a Center ground concerning standard ageing and dementia, and a lot of treatable problems may cause cognitive indications which might be completely reversible.

Comprehension the Spectrum

Cognitive function exists on the spectrum from ordinary ageing to intense dementia. Gentle cognitive impairment (MCI) is often a disorder involving problems with memory and various mental features that happen to be greater than standard age-similar modifications but not as major given that the decline observed that has a dementia.

The key distinction is practical affect: Anyone with MCI has milder symptoms, which suggests they are still capable to do most day-to-day responsibilities without assistance. As opposed to dementia, delicate cognitive impairment isn't going to interfere with the individual's everyday life.

What on earth is Moderate Cognitive Impairment?

Some more mature Older people have extra memory or thinking issues than other adults their age. This situation is known as mild cognitive impairment, or MCI. The signs and symptoms contain:

Memory issues: Forgetting current conversations, appointments, or misplacing items more frequently
Wondering challenges: Hassle with setting up, final decision-generating, or adhering to Directions
Language problems: More issue acquiring terms than peers of a similar age
Awareness troubles: Improved difficulty concentrating or concentrating
Importantly, people with MCI remain capable to take care of them selves and do their typical every day things to do. They don't experience the identity alterations characteristic of dementia.

Reversible Will cause of Cognitive Impairment

Several cognitive complications have nothing to do with dementia and might be entirely treatable. A analyze while in the Journal of Dementia & Neuropsychologia found that just about twenty% of cognitive Issues can have reversible triggers, this means they can be dealt with.

Common reversible brings about include:

Health care Conditions:

Thyroid, kidney or liver troubles
Slumber apnea along with other snooze disorders
Vitamin B12 deficiency or other nutrient deficiencies
An infection, like a urinary tract an infection (UTI)
Despair and anxiousness
Medication Outcomes:

Side effects of specific prescription prescription drugs, like calcium channel blockers, anticholinergic drugs, benzodiazepines and Other individuals
Vascular Troubles:

Disorders that impact blood circulation with your Mind, like tumors, blood clots, stroke or traumatic Mind personal injury
Compound-Related:

Substance use condition and Liquor use problem
The connection Involving MCI and Dementia

Though MCI is usually an early phase of neurodegenerative diseases, it isn't inevitably progressive. An estimated 10 to 20% of people age sixty five or more mature with MCI establish dementia around a one-year interval. However, not Everybody who has MCI develops dementia. In several cases, the symptoms of MCI may continue to be a similar or simply strengthen.

MCI can generally be reversed if a standard overall health issue (including sleep deprivation) is causing the drop. In People situations, addressing the underlying induce can considerably strengthen cognition.

Forms of MCI Outcomes

Investigate demonstrates three possible paths for individuals with MCI:

Progression to dementia: Some those with MCI sooner or later create dementia, but others Really don't. For specific neurodegenerative circumstances, MCI is usually an early stage of your issue.
Stability: Signs or symptoms continue to be the same devoid of worsening
Improvement: Some individuals with MCI return to normal cognition for his or her age or remain steady.

Hope for Management and Avoidance

Regardless if MCI can not be reversed, there are methods to probably slow progression. The AAN did find encouraging proof linking exercising with far better memory in people website with MCI. Exercising can give psychological and social stimulation although enhancing blood move to your brain, possibly even prompting the discharge of molecules that mend brain cells and build connections involving them.

Analysis suggests that retaining healthful lifestyle patterns—like normal training, very good nutrition, social engagement, and psychological stimulation—may enable delay or reduce progression to dementia.
